Rothbury 1.7 miles. Nestled within the village of Great Tosson in the Northumberland National Park, is this characterful, stone-built dwelling, The Steadings. This superb base enjoys a charming interior with a clever blend of tradition with the exposed beams complimenting the contemporary furnishings and everything you could possibly need during a week-long break. Here, you will find five well-presented bedrooms to choose from, comprising of two king-size with en-suites and walk-in wardrobes, two double bedrooms and a twin bedroom, designed to ensure a flexible sleeping arrangement. After an action-packed afternoon, look forward to spending your down time within the open-plan living room, where you and your loved ones can gather to cook up a delicious evening meal or tune into the TV to catch up on all of your favourite TV shows or hit the fully equipped games room for some fun.. There’s also an additional sitting room, featuring plush seating, a TV, and a woodburning stove for extra space. The Steadings provides a wonderful base for exploring all this picturesque region has to offer. Note: This property can be booked with Ref. 1013620 and can sleep up to 10 people.
